网络基础知识培训内容
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
4
14:50:02
OSI模型的缺陷
• 许多功能在多个层次重复,有冗余感(如流控,差错控制等) • 各层功能分配不均匀(链路、网络层任务重,会话层任务轻) • 功能和服务定义复杂,很难产品化
(实际应用中几乎没有完全按OSI七层模型设计的产品)
5
14:50:02
1.2 TCP/IP协议栈
应用层 传输层 网络层 网络接入层
IP Head
TDCHAPTe/aUAdDDPATADATA FCS 帧(Frame)
100010010011100011001100010 比特(Bit)
13
14:50:04
第二节 交换基本原理
14
14:50:04
交换机的功能
➢ 地址学习 ➢ 帧的转发 ➢ 环路防止
15
14:50:04
交换机学习主机地址
网络层提供了路由寻址功能
10
14:50:03
TCP/IP协议栈
网络接入层
Application
Transport
Internet
Network Access
Logical Link Control(LLC) -定义了流量控制和错误检查等功能
Media Access Control(MAC) -定义了硬件地址
Physical Layer -定义了数据在物理介质上的传输
网络接入层定义了硬件地址和数据在物理介质上的传输
11
14:50:03
1.3 数据包的封装
接收
发送
数据(DATA) DATA
段(Segment)
TCP/UDP Head
DATA
Application Presentation
Session
Transport
User Datagram Protocol (UDP) -不可靠传输 -非面向连接
网络接入层
NetWorks Access
传输层提供了可靠和不可靠传输 9
14:50:02
TCP/IP协议栈
网络层
Application
Transport
Internet
Network Access
Internet Protocol (IP) -路由寻址
E0
E1
0260.8c01.3333
C
E2
0260.8c01.2222
D
E3
0260.8c01.4444
• 主机A发送数据帧给主机C • 交换机记录下主机A的MAC地址 对应端口E0 • 帧被转发到除端口E0以外的其它所有端口
17
14:50:05
交换机学习主机地址
CAM表
E0: 0260.8c01.1111 E3: 0260.8c01.4444
14:50:00
网络基础知识培训内容
➢ TCP/IP协议栈 ➢ 交换基本原理 ➢ 路由基本原理 ➢ 数据包转发实例
1
14:50:01
第一节 TCP/IP协议栈
2
14:50:01
主机A
TCP/IP协议栈
主机B
Internet TCP/IP
Transmission Control Protocol / Internet Protocol 是互联网上通信的标准
网络接入层
NetWorks Access
应用层提供了人机交互的接口
远程登录 -Telnet -rlogin -SSH 网络管理 -SNMP -RMON 名称管理 -DNS -WINS
8
14:50:02
传输层
应用层 传输层 网络层
Application Transport Network
Transmission Control Protocol (TCP) -可靠传输 -面向连接
A
B
0260.8c01.1111
E0
E1
0260.8c01.3333
C
E2
0260.8c01.2222
Application
Transport
Network
NetWorks Access
6
14:50:02
TCP/IP协议栈与OSI的对应关系
OSI 参考模型 Application Presentation Session
TCP/IP协议栈 Application
Transport
Transport
CAM表
A
0260.8c01.1111
E0
C
E2
0260.8c01.2222
B
E1
0260.8c01.3333
E3
D
0260.8c01.4444
开机时CAM(内容可寻址存储器)表是空的
16
14:50:04
交换机学习主机地址
CAM表
E0: 0260.8c01.1111
A
B
0260.8c01.1111
Application Presentation
Session Transport
Network
Data Link Physical
DATA 数据(DATA)
TCP/UDP Head
DATA
段(Segment)
IP Head
TCHPe/aUdDDPATADATA 包(Packet)
Frame Head
Internet Control Message Protocol (ICMP) -用于连通性测试或路由追踪
Address Resolution Protocol (ARP) -将IP地址映射到MAC地址
Reverse Address Resolution Protocol (RARP) -将MAC地址映射到IP地址
3
14:50:01
面向用户应用 面向数据传输
1.1 OSI参考模型
Application Presentation
Session Transport Network Data Link Physical
提供应用程序接口 处理数据格式、数据加密等 建立、维护和拆除应用程序的会话 建立、管理和拆除主机端到端连接 寻址和路由选择 提供介质访问、链路管理等 比特流传输
Network Data Link Physical
Internet
Network Access
7
14:50:02
应用层 传输层 网络层
应用层
Application Transport Network
文件传输 -TFTP -FTP -NFS 邮件协议 -SMTP -POP3 -IMAP Web浏览 -HTTP
包(Packet)
来自百度文库
IP Head
TCP/UDP Head
DATA
Network
帧(Frame)
Frame Head
IP Head
TCP/UDP Head
DATA FCS
Data Link
比特(Bit) 100010010011100011001100010
Physical
12
14:50:03
1.4 数据包的解封装
14:50:02
OSI模型的缺陷
• 许多功能在多个层次重复,有冗余感(如流控,差错控制等) • 各层功能分配不均匀(链路、网络层任务重,会话层任务轻) • 功能和服务定义复杂,很难产品化
(实际应用中几乎没有完全按OSI七层模型设计的产品)
5
14:50:02
1.2 TCP/IP协议栈
应用层 传输层 网络层 网络接入层
IP Head
TDCHAPTe/aUAdDDPATADATA FCS 帧(Frame)
100010010011100011001100010 比特(Bit)
13
14:50:04
第二节 交换基本原理
14
14:50:04
交换机的功能
➢ 地址学习 ➢ 帧的转发 ➢ 环路防止
15
14:50:04
交换机学习主机地址
网络层提供了路由寻址功能
10
14:50:03
TCP/IP协议栈
网络接入层
Application
Transport
Internet
Network Access
Logical Link Control(LLC) -定义了流量控制和错误检查等功能
Media Access Control(MAC) -定义了硬件地址
Physical Layer -定义了数据在物理介质上的传输
网络接入层定义了硬件地址和数据在物理介质上的传输
11
14:50:03
1.3 数据包的封装
接收
发送
数据(DATA) DATA
段(Segment)
TCP/UDP Head
DATA
Application Presentation
Session
Transport
User Datagram Protocol (UDP) -不可靠传输 -非面向连接
网络接入层
NetWorks Access
传输层提供了可靠和不可靠传输 9
14:50:02
TCP/IP协议栈
网络层
Application
Transport
Internet
Network Access
Internet Protocol (IP) -路由寻址
E0
E1
0260.8c01.3333
C
E2
0260.8c01.2222
D
E3
0260.8c01.4444
• 主机A发送数据帧给主机C • 交换机记录下主机A的MAC地址 对应端口E0 • 帧被转发到除端口E0以外的其它所有端口
17
14:50:05
交换机学习主机地址
CAM表
E0: 0260.8c01.1111 E3: 0260.8c01.4444
14:50:00
网络基础知识培训内容
➢ TCP/IP协议栈 ➢ 交换基本原理 ➢ 路由基本原理 ➢ 数据包转发实例
1
14:50:01
第一节 TCP/IP协议栈
2
14:50:01
主机A
TCP/IP协议栈
主机B
Internet TCP/IP
Transmission Control Protocol / Internet Protocol 是互联网上通信的标准
网络接入层
NetWorks Access
应用层提供了人机交互的接口
远程登录 -Telnet -rlogin -SSH 网络管理 -SNMP -RMON 名称管理 -DNS -WINS
8
14:50:02
传输层
应用层 传输层 网络层
Application Transport Network
Transmission Control Protocol (TCP) -可靠传输 -面向连接
A
B
0260.8c01.1111
E0
E1
0260.8c01.3333
C
E2
0260.8c01.2222
Application
Transport
Network
NetWorks Access
6
14:50:02
TCP/IP协议栈与OSI的对应关系
OSI 参考模型 Application Presentation Session
TCP/IP协议栈 Application
Transport
Transport
CAM表
A
0260.8c01.1111
E0
C
E2
0260.8c01.2222
B
E1
0260.8c01.3333
E3
D
0260.8c01.4444
开机时CAM(内容可寻址存储器)表是空的
16
14:50:04
交换机学习主机地址
CAM表
E0: 0260.8c01.1111
A
B
0260.8c01.1111
Application Presentation
Session Transport
Network
Data Link Physical
DATA 数据(DATA)
TCP/UDP Head
DATA
段(Segment)
IP Head
TCHPe/aUdDDPATADATA 包(Packet)
Frame Head
Internet Control Message Protocol (ICMP) -用于连通性测试或路由追踪
Address Resolution Protocol (ARP) -将IP地址映射到MAC地址
Reverse Address Resolution Protocol (RARP) -将MAC地址映射到IP地址
3
14:50:01
面向用户应用 面向数据传输
1.1 OSI参考模型
Application Presentation
Session Transport Network Data Link Physical
提供应用程序接口 处理数据格式、数据加密等 建立、维护和拆除应用程序的会话 建立、管理和拆除主机端到端连接 寻址和路由选择 提供介质访问、链路管理等 比特流传输
Network Data Link Physical
Internet
Network Access
7
14:50:02
应用层 传输层 网络层
应用层
Application Transport Network
文件传输 -TFTP -FTP -NFS 邮件协议 -SMTP -POP3 -IMAP Web浏览 -HTTP
包(Packet)
来自百度文库
IP Head
TCP/UDP Head
DATA
Network
帧(Frame)
Frame Head
IP Head
TCP/UDP Head
DATA FCS
Data Link
比特(Bit) 100010010011100011001100010
Physical
12
14:50:03
1.4 数据包的解封装